Transaction 8df26f1912b68714ff8d78ff3eb19fecd31b5b11f14a7f120e0eead51222f605
1 Input
1 Output
-
8df26f1912b68714ff8d78ff3eb19fecd31b5b11f14a7f120e0eead51222f605:0
- value
- 107851635
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e17da7bb6ef6b75c1f7ae42b02afb0494c5607c
- address
- bc1q3cta57akaa4hts0h4eptq2hmqj2v2cru60f066